Job description

ColonialWebb is hiring an experienced commercial Foremen to provide field leadership and technical support for our Special Projects team. As a Foreman, you will direct the day-to-day work activities of plumbing/pipefitter mechanics and helpers, ensuring projects are completed safely and in accordance with budget and quality standards.

A day in the life:
  • Maintain strict adherence to all company safety rules, regulations, procedures and practices
  • Supervise day-to-day tasks of teammates; maintain the quality of work of teammates
  • Monitor and control manpower and tools to ensure efficient and effective use of resources; establish and adjust work sequences to meet construction schedules, using knowledge and capacities of equipment and assigned personnel
  • Provide oversight of all inventory activities on a specific job site
  • Inspect work in process and completed work to ensure conformance to specifications
  • Ensure that all services are performed in accordance with company policies
  • Schedule material and equipment deliveries as well as subcontractors and start-up manpower to maintain a project schedule for the job site
  • Develop plans and steps to correct customer issues and ensure future success with customers
  • Perform duties of an HVAC Technician as described separately
  • Implement safety policies and monitor safety compliance; attend safety and accident review meetings in an effort to continuously enhance current safety policies and employee practices
  • Interpret specifications blueprints, and job orders as needed for the area of installation
  • Teach, coach and guide teammates to ensure that they work safely and productively
  • Train new teammates in safe use of equipment and tools
  • Motivate and inspire teammates; provide coaching and feedback for professional development
  • Perform other duties as assigned by supervisor
You should have:
  • Possess extensive knowledge in handling personnel issues
  • Possess excellent mechanical, administrative and analytical skills
  • Possess OSHA 30-hour certification and knowledge of BOCA and OSHA safety regulations
  • Ability to work within precise limits or standards of accuracy
  • Ability to work from drawings, submittals and specifications
  • Ability to make decisions with information on hand
  • Demonstrate knowledge of basic math skills (add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, and fractions)
  • Possess extensive knowledge of International Codes along with general HVAC and plumbing systems
  • Ability to communicate and deal effectively with teammates in other trades
  • Ability to work easily and skillfully with hands
  • Ability to maintain a positive attitude and willing to work in a team environment
  • Ability to work independently without direct supervision
  • Ability to maintain a sense of urgency and remain calm when working toward deadlines
